Expression and purification of exendin-4 dimer in Escherichia coli and its interaction with GLP-1 receptor in vitro.

Lina Yi1, Xiaopu Yin, Dongzhi Wei, Yushu Ma.   

Abstract

Exendin-4 is a 39 amino acid peptide isolated from the Gila monster salivary gland. It is 53% homologous to GLP-1 and exhibits similar glucoregulatory activities. In this study, exendin-4 dimer (D-Ex4) was constructed, cloned into plasmid pET32a(+) and expressed in E. coli BL21(DE3). The fusion protein with His-tag at the N-terminus was purified with a Ni-NTA-agarose column. After proteolytic cleavage, D-Ex4 peptide with high purity was obtained by HPLC. The results obtained by chemical cross-linking showed that D-Ex4 maintained affinity to GLP-1 receptor.
